Many asbestos-related companies failed to cover their obligations arising from the use of their product. They filed for bankruptcy and were ordered by the courts to set up trust funds to compensate victims of their asbestos exposure. The trust funds have more than $30 billion in them, and a mesothelioma lawyer could assist a client in filing a claim against the right fund to get compensation.

Asbestos lawsuits are filed in both state and federal courts, and the laws governing mesothelioma cases differ from state to state. A mesothelioma lawyer who is experienced, like those at the Martin & Jones North Carolina mesothelioma law Firm, regularly deal with clients across the country and can identify the most suitable location to make a claim in accordance with the state's statutes of limitations as well as negligence laws and other aspects.

Most mesothelioma lawyers operate on a contingency fee which means that they only get paid if their clients are compensated. In addition to the attorney's fee, there could be court fees and other costs associated with the case. The lawyer will be able estimate these fees.

If you've been diagnosed with mesothelioma, an experienced lawyer will begin the process of filing an action against the company responsible for your exposure to asbestos. They will collect your medical records and contact asbestos companies to request settlement. Your lawyer will be prepared to go to court in the event that the asbestos company refuses to settle the claim in a fair manner.

In the event that someone close to you has died from mesothelioma or other cancers, their immediate family members may file a wrongful death lawsuit against asbestos-related companies. This type of lawsuit can recover compensation for the victim's future and past medical expenses as well as loss of income and pain and suffering.

It is possible to sue the asbestos companies that are responsible for mesothelioma in bankruptcy court. A mesothelioma lawyer can assist you submit your bankruptcy claim and ensure it gets the attention it deserves. Once a claim has been filed, the bankruptcy trust will then distribute the funds in a manner that is appropriate.
